Mu urges Chelsea, forcing Garnacho to leave Old Trafford


The British media reported that BLD MU recently told midfielder Alejandro Garnacho that this Argentine winger was no longer part of coach Ruben Amorim's plan. This is no different from the act of pressing Garnacho to move to another place.

Alejandro Garnacho no longer has a future in MU

Garnacho was only 21 years old that had 3 seasons for the first team MU. Last season, he played unstable and was even eliminated from MU's registration list in the Manchester derby in mid -December last year.

According to a source from some of Garnacho's close relatives, MU's No. 17 midfielder is considering the offer, but his priority is to continue playing in the Premier League. Among the potential destinations for Garnacho notably there is Chelsea.

MU is hanging the price of Garnacho 40 million pounds

The western representative of London is quite positive in shopping in the summer market. To prepare for the new season, they recruited the Liam Delap and Joao Pedro couple with a total value of about 85 million pounds. In addition, Chelsea is about to buy 2 more young talents Dario Essugo and Geovanna Quaida are all of the Sporting Lisbon payroll. It is expected that the deal will cost Chelsea for another 63 million pounds.

Back to MU, the Red Devils are hoping that Chelsea will make a decision related to Garnacho as soon as possible. They even put pressure on the warning that the Blues won't approach Garnacho, if the western representative of London continues to hesitate.

In fact, MU has sold Garnacho since January for £ 60 million. At that time, Garnacho received attention not only from Chelsea but also Napoli. At this time, the Red Devils lowered the price of Garnacho to only 40 million pounds, but it is unclear whether this number is reasonable or not.
